Transaction ddc2977911e4d99c3e808ec7495ed9ea1522e195f76fdd3549b6932d0049d70e
1 Input
1 Output
-
ddc2977911e4d99c3e808ec7495ed9ea1522e195f76fdd3549b6932d0049d70e:0
- value
- 12398887
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 fb3917e7624e33ae8b8c8dbb05c0d478e93b5301 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1PuM14s9qCj5RrsqkYUG8Pc4ZPW2cio9mJ